macOS 10.13 High Sierra

My HP 8710 will not copy or print. Yesterday I printed several documents with no problem, then later in the day I couldn't print. On my computer it says the job is done, but the job does not disappear from the printing window on my computer. On the printer screen, the top 1/5 of the screen, flashes grey and green. I deleted the job and tried to make a copy. At first, the printer said there was a current job. I went through the menu on the printer and deleted the job. I tried to copy again, and it will act like it is starting, but the printer screen has an arrow that just goes in circles and it never does anything. I have tried the semi full reset, as well as unplugging, as well as firmware upgrades. The printer should copy as a stand alone and it will not even do that. When I did do the full reset the printer was able to make a great test page, but after I entered all of the setup info, it went right back to where it was. Helpppppp!!

 

I just tried another full reset. After entering the date, router info, and everything else to set it up, it immediately started flashing grey and green on the top part of the screen. I clicked on the top where it was flashing and it went to the arrow turning in circles and said "printing." The printer thinks it is printing something that is NOT there.
